RC Tops R-MC 11-9 in Extra Innings to Advance in ODAC Baseball Tournament

The Basics
Score: No. 6 Roanoke 11, No. 3 Randolph-Macon 9 (11 inn.)
Records: Roanoke 27-16, Randolph-Macon 26-15
Location: Lynchburg, Va. | City Stadium

The Lead: Roanoke advanced to the final day of the 2017 ODAC Baseball Tournament with an 11-9 win over Randolph-Macon in 11 innings on Sunday. RC will now play at Noon on Monday against Washington and Lee.

The victory marks the first time in the program's brief history that RC has won multiple games in the ODAC Tournament and it will be the first time the Maroons will be playing on the final day.

How it Happened

  • Roanoke struck for two runs in the second inning when Sam Watson and Dean Hermanson had back-to-back singles with one out. Scott Ellis doubled to score Watson to make it 1-0. Will Black then plated Hermanson with an RBI groundout to put RC out in front 2-0.
  • R-MC scored single runs in the third and fourth innings to tie the game before Sean Guida opened the Roanoke fifth with a triple and scored when Collier Donald followed with a single.
  • The Yellow Jackets came back with two runs in their half of the fifth and went ahead 6-3 in the seventh on a Rick Spiers RBI single and a sacrifice fly off the bat of Blake Saathoff.
  • Roanoke rallied for five runs in the eighth inning to move in front 8-6. Watson and Hermanson each doubled to open the inning. An Ellis RBI single scored Watson. After Black was hit by a pitch to load the bases, Eli Sumpter singled to score Hermanson then Guida doubled off the first base bag, scoring Ellis and Black. Donald then plated Sumpter with a sacrifice fly.  
  • In the RC ninth, Hermanson singled to open the inning and moved to second on an Ellis sacrifice bunt. Two batters later, Sumpter laid down a bunt that was thrown away by the R-MC pitcher, allowing Hermanson to score and make it a 9-6 game.
  • R-MC rallied in the home-half of the ninth getting a Cole Miglorini double and a Spiers single to open the inning. Jay Patti scored Miglorini with an RBI single and Spiers came home on a groundout. Stuart Brown then singled to score pinch runner Daniel Wilkerson to tie the game at 9-9.
  • In the decisive Roanoke 11th inning, Watson led off with a double and moved to third when the hit was misplayed in the R-MC outfield. Two batters later, Ellis tripled to score Watson to put RC in front 10-9. Ellis would score an insurance run on a balk to make it 11-9.
  • Sumpter got the win for RC after tossing four innings of relief to improve to 3-0 on the season. Daniel Lachance was the last of nine R-MC pitchers used and took the loss, dropping him to 0-1 on the year.
  • Watson, Ellis, Hermanson and Sumpter each had three hits, while Ellis had three RBI. Guida and Donald each had a pair of RBI in the win.

Up Next: The Maroons will play at Noon on Monday against Washington and Lee. Depending on W&L's outcome versus Shenandoah on Sunday night, the Maroons will have to either beat the Generals twice or defeat Washington and Lee at Noon then Shenandoah later in the day to win the ODAC Championship.
